CARNOT (Sadi, 1837-1894, President of France from 1887 till assassinated)

Finely penned Document signed, in French with translation, to the President of Peru, (Remigio Morales Bermúdez, d. 1894, President from 1890), saying that he is accrediting M. Raoul Wagner as Envoy Extraordinary and Minister Plenipotentiary to Peru, commending his abilities, and through him conveying his own friendship for Peru, signed also by Jules Develle, (1845-1919, Foreign Minister 1893), 2 sides folio and conjugate blank, 20th January

CARSON (Edward Henry, Baron, 1854-1935, Attorney-General and Cabinet Minister, Ulster Leader & Lord of Appeal in Ordinary)

Autograph letter signed, to William T. Kirkpatrick thanking him for his note and saying that “the time you mention for letting your place would not be convenient to me as I cannot leave England till Aug 15th and do not want to return till 20th Oct; & have almost abandoned the idea of taking a place in Ireland...”, 2 sides 8vo., with original autograph envelope, 39 Rutland Gate headed paper, 30th June
